As Rosh Hashanah approaches, Jewish tradition encourages us to take the time to reflect on the year that has passed. For the Emanuel School Foundation, it has been wonderful to reflect on the success of the 2021 Capital Appeal, B’yachad event. We raised over $10 million to redevelop and expand the Adler Building, and, despite the challenges of heavy rain and flooding, progress on the building site is going well.

There is now a focus on building the new building with the following milestones reached:

  • Demolition works are now complete
  • Excavation works are largely completed as are the footings and piling
  • Rainwater tank works are well progressed
  • The new playground and structural works are underway and
  • The lift pit has been poured and approximately half of the new ground floor slab has been completed
